Installation of Tubing Head Spool Note: Normally P-Seals are already assembled.
1. Clean neck of the hanger or casing stub of previous stage. 2. Thoroughly clean ring grooves in mating flanges and check P-Seal in
bottom of spool. 3. Install ring gasket and, ensure correct outlet direction, lower spool over
casing hanger neck. Make up connection in the right way. 4. Tighten the nuts in the sequence as shown in procedure DS-0003 and to
the torque requirements of procedure DS-0004. 5. Install outlet equipments. 6. Nipple up B.O.P. stack on to the top of flange.

P-Seal Testing
1. Remove the 1" NPT plug from the injection port and install the plastic injection gun. Remove the 1/2" test bleed plug from the vent port.
2. Remove the 1/2" test bleed plug from test port in between the P-seals and install test pump with needle valve and pressure gauge.
3. Inject sufficient packing through the plastic injection port and get an initial seal. Apply pressure through the test port and determine the holding pressure. Continue injecting plastic until the desired pressure is held without leakage.
4. The maximum test pressure will be 80% of the collapse resistance of casing. Apply pressure in steps of 100psi increments.
5. After the test, release the pressure and remove test apparatus. 6. Install relief tool on test port and release pressure and install plug. 7. Remove injection gun. Ensure there are no plastic left inside the port hole
and plug 1" NPT plug.

Flange Testing
1. Find the test port and remove the fitting. 2. Install the test pump and inject fluid to maximum rated working pressure of
the connection or 80% of the casing collapse resistance. 3. Bleed the test pressure and remove test apparatus. 4. When the test is passed, remove the test pump, drain the fluid and replace
the fitting.

Running B.O.P. Test Plug
1. Ensure that all hold down screws and alignment pin are fully retracted and are not projecting in to the bowl.
2. Nipple up the Spacer spool/BOP stack and prepare for testing. 3. The tubing head spool side outlet valve shall be opened before pressure
testing. 4. Ensure that the combination tool is clean and seals are not damaged. 5. Lubricate the elastomer seals of the combination tool. 6. Thread the combination tool on to the drill pipe. 7. Run the drill pipe into hole. 8. Lower down combination tools until its land on 45 o load shoulder in the
casing spool. 9. This will seal off the well bore. 10. Close the BOP and test it as per rig procedures. 11. Once the test has been successfully completed retrieve the test plug by
lifting straight up.

Running Bowl Protector
1. Ensure that the tubing head spool bowl is clean and clear of obstructions. 2. Thread the combination tool on to the drill pipe. 3. Apply grease on the OD of the bowl protector. 4. Unscrew the hold down screws and the alignment pin so that they will not
obstruct the entry of bowl protector. 5. Insert the combination tool in to the bowl protector and rotate the
combination tool clockwise until the projecting pins on the tool engage the J slots.
6. Lower the bowl protector in to the casing head bowl and lands it on to the load shoulder of the tubing head spool.
7. Disengage the pins on the combination tool from the bowl protector J slots by rotating the tool counter clockwise slightly and pull the tool out.
8. Run lockdown screws in until they are butted up against the bowl protector in the devoted groove.
Note: Ensure elastomers are properly installed & wipe elastomer with light oil or
grease.

Retrieving Bowl Protector
1. Unscrew the lockdown screws till they are fully retracted. 2. Thread the combination tool on to the drill pipe. 3. Lower the drill pipe/combination tool assembly in to the tubing head and
set down on the bowl protector. 4. Rotate the drill pipe/combination tool clockwise and until you feel a slight
drop, again turn your drill pipe half a turn lift slightly to engage the pins on the tool in the J slots of the bowl protector.
5. Retrieve the bowl protector, remove it and running tool from the drill string.

Installation of Tubing Hanger
1. Ensure that hold-down screws are fully retracted and not projecting inside the tubing head spool and the alignment pin (if applicable) is projecting in the tubing head spool bowl.
2. Open the outlet of the tubing head spool and drain the fluid and flush the hanger preparation in the spool with clean water.
3. Lubricate the threads of the hanger and the matting threads. 4. Install the tubing hanger on the last tubing joint. 5. Lower the tubing hanger in to the tubing head spool and rotate it till the
alignment pin goes into its groove in the hanger and lands on the load shoulder of the spool.
6. Install back pressure valve. 7. Screw in the hold down screws and energize the hanger packing. 8. Test tubing hanger as per rig procedures.

Installation of X-Mas Tree Assy. 1. Clean the ring groove on the bottom face of the tubing head adaptor and top
face of the tubing head spool thoroughly. 2. Place ring gasket in the groove. 3. Assemble studs & nuts in the tubing head adaptor. 4. Align the level of Christmas tree and lower it over the tubing spool. 5. Align the bolt holes of the tubing head adaptor with the bolt holes of the tubing
head spool. 6. Tighten the nuts in the sequence as shown in procedure DS-0003 and to the
torque requirements of procedure DS-0004. 7. The flange connection is to be tested as per rig procedures.

Delta (Doha) Corporation DS0004 Engineering Department Specification Recommended tightening torque for Flange Bolting Scope: This specification states the recommended torque values and procedure of tightening for flange and other bolted connections.
1. Tighten all nuts snugly, in any sequence just enough to remove all slack. Watch the gap between the bonnet and body to keep it uniform.
2. Tighten in small increments in the sequence shown in specification DS0003,
until you reach 85% to 95% of the full torque.
3. Apply finish torque as per the following table moving clockwise from one nut to the next.
Tightening torque in ft-lb. Nut size in inches Material = B7/2H Material = B7M/2HM
1/2 59 45
5/8 115 88
3/4 200 153
7/8 319 243
1.0 474 361
1-1/8 686 523
1-1/4 953 726
1-3/8 1281 976
1-1/2 1677 1278
1-5/8 2146 1635
1-3/4 2696 2054
1-7/8 3332 2539
2.0 4061 3094
2-1/4 5822 4436
2-1/2 8030 6118
